A Turkish physician has developed a urine kit to detect Kovid-19. Physical therapy and rehabilitation specialist Dr. Mehmet Serhan Kurtulmus reported that he developed a kit in which amino acid and secondary microprotein structures specific to the SARS Cov-2 virus can be detected in urine thanks to a special reactant.

SARS Cov-2 virus

Our goal is to conduct this test, which is based on the principle of detection of amino acid and secondary microprotein structures specific to the SARS Cov-2 virus in urine thanks to a special reactant, and therefore we call the foaming test, so that people are screened for Covid-19 in the fastest and most accurate way. In this way, those who have a virus load can be quickly treated, those who do not have a virus load can also continue their daily normal life, so that there are no Labor losses, and patients who are receiving treatment can also easily control the treatment processes. The Test is the first urine test on this subject, and it can give results in 15 seconds.

It is very easy to do this test, which determines the burden of the virus found in the body. You put some urine in the urine container in the Test kit. You place a vacuum tube in the Test kit containing a special reactant in the area above the urine container. After enough urine comes into the tube as indicated, you shake well in the direction of up and down for 15 seconds. You evaluate the amount of foam formed in the test tube according to the color scale on the tube. In this way, even if you do not have any symptoms, you can check for a virus load in your body. If you have some clinical symptoms, you can also determine whether it is caused by Kovid-19 or another source of infection.

Physical therapy and rehabilitation specialist Dr. Mehmet Serhan Kurtulmuş, they received a license from the Ministry of Health for the urine kit they developed, and they achieved 95% success in the urine test trials they developed. COVID-19

COVID – 19 Coronavirus disease 2019 (COVID-19) is an infectious disease caused by Severe Acute Respiratory Syndrome Coronavirus 2 (SARS-CoV-2). The first case was encountered in December 2019 in Vuhan, Hubei province, China. It has continued to spread since then, causing a pandemic that is still ongoing. COVID-19 symptoms are usually deciduous, but symptoms such as fever, cough, fatigue, difficulty breathing, anosmia (loss of sense of smell), and loss of sense of taste are common symptoms.

Symptoms appear within one to fourteen days of contact with the virus. About one in five people who are infected have no symptoms. Although most people experience mild symptoms, some people may experience acute respiratory distress syndrome (ARDS). ARDS can cause cytokine storms,[4] multiple organ failure, sepsis and thrombosis. Long-term damage to organs (especially the lungs and heart) has been observed.

How To Conduct Urine Tests

Urine tests are among the methods used to diagnose many diseases Dec. 100 ml of urine is placed in a sterile container given to the patient, and then routine procedures are one of the main elements of the urine test. Urine taken from the patient is sent to the laboratory by closing the lid without disturbing the sterility. It is then taken for macroscopic and microscopic examinations.Collecting and storing a urine sample is very important.

The best urine sample is fresh and concentrated. The most preferred for tests is a urine sample taken in the first hours of the day and on an empty stomach. In this way, we can get the most accurate information about many parameters.

Urine analysis should be performed immediately if possible. It is recommended to leave at room temperature for no more than two hours and in the refrigerator for 4 hours. Fresh non-studied urine samples can cause the test results to be misleading and the diseases to be undetected.

A urine sample that will be used in a urine test should be stored in containers with certain properties. Urine containers with a volume of at least 50 ml and an opening of 4 cm are quite ideal for tests. The container in which the sample is collected should be tightly closed, so that it is not affected by any external factors. In order to protect health workers from urine or urine from health workers, non-leaking containers should be used.

In addition to urine containers, vacuum or screw cap urine tubes and urine transfer rods are also preferred. The label attached to them contains important information such as the patient’s name, surname, and medications he or she uses. In this way, the mixing of urine tests is prevented.
